    The Hidirlik Tower dates back to the 2nd century AD during the Roman Imperial period, when Antalya was known as Attaleia. While historians debate its original function, most evidence suggests that it was first built as a monumental tomb for a prominent Roman consul, possibly M. Calpurnius Rufus or M. Petronius Umbrinus.

    The tower's structure reflects classical Roman engineering, with a square lower level and a cylindrical superstructure. Six fasces reliefs (symbolic objects carried by Roman lictors) can be seen on either side of the lower entrance door, confirming its Roman origins.

    During the Byzantine period (5th–6th centuries AD), the tower underwent a significant transformation. It was incorporated into the city's defensive wall system and used as a lighthouse to guide ships safely into Antalya's harbor. This dual function as a defensive structure and navigational aid underscores its strategic importance.

    Over the centuries, the Hidirlik Tower has served a variety of purposes. During the Seljuk period, it served as a pavilion, and later the Ottomans used it as a military warehouse and watchtower to monitor shipping in the Gulf of Antalya. This diversity of functions across different civilizations makes it a fascinating example of architectural adaptation.
